I am a Senior Software Engineer with 11+ years of experience building scalable, high-performance web applications, SaaS platforms, ERP systems, and blockchain-based solutions for international clients across finance, public sector, enterprise, and startup environments. I specialize in backend engineering and system architecture (.NET Core, Java Spring Boot, Node.js, PostgreSQL, microservices, Docker/Kubernetes), while also being highly experienced with modern frontend frameworks such as React, Next.js, and React Native.
Over the years, I have led the development of long-term, business-critical platforms — including UNICEF Serbia’s official donation system, a large multi-module ERP SaaS (finance, HR, asset & document management), and high-traffic classified marketplace solutions with integrations such as Salesforce, payment processors, and KYC/identity verification providers. I have also worked on blockchain and Web3 projects, including NFT trading platforms and smart contract development with Solidity.
I take full ownership of the system — from technical architecture and security alignment, to CI/CD automation, performance optimization, and long-term maintainability. I am comfortable working closely with product teams, CTOs and stakeholders, translating business requirements into reliable, scalable solutions that ship fast without sacrificing quality. I enjoy mentoring other engineers, improving engineering standards and helping scale teams sustainably.
In addition to strong backend expertise, I have production experience with DevOps practices — Docker, Kubernetes, GitHub Actions, AWS (EC2, S3, RDS, IAM), and monitoring with CloudWatch, Prometheus, Grafana and Loki. I actively follow advancements in AI engineering and see great value in using AI tools to speed up research, code reviews, debugging and architectural decision-making.
I am reliable, communicative, and focused on building meaningful long-term collaborations — not short gigs. If you’re looking for someone who combines technical depth, product mindset, and proactive problem-solving — I am confident I can bring strong value to your team.